Definition and Purpose of the Taxicab Limousine Operating Permit Application - MBS
The Taxicab Limousine Operating Permit Application at MBS International Airport is essential for businesses and individuals intending to operate taxi and limousine services at this location. The permit ensures that operators are authorized to load and unload passengers curbside, complying with both airport and state regulations. It serves as a regulatory measure to maintain order and safety at the airport while providing legitimate operators the opportunity to serve passengers.
- Authorization Requirements: The permit legally authorizes vehicles to pick up and drop off passengers, providing structured access to commercial areas at the airport.
- Regulatory Compliance: Vehicles must comply with state and local regulations, ensuring adherence to safety standards and operational protocols.
- Fair Practice Assurance: Includes stipulations to prevent discriminatory practices and promote equal service opportunities.

Required Documents for Taxicab Limousine Operating Permit Application - MBS
Applicants must submit a set of critical documents along with their application to ensure the processing proceeds without delays:
- Proof of Insurance: Valid insurance documents verifying adequate coverage levels.
- Vehicle Registration: Official state registration certificates for each vehicle being permitted.
- Business License: Current business license proving legitimate operation.
- Identification: Copy of government-issued identification (driver’s license or state ID).
Legal Use and Compliance for the Taxicab Limousine Operating Permit Application - MBS
The permit is legally binding and comes with several responsibilities to maintain compliance with all relevant rules.
- Operational Limits: Permitted vehicles can only operate within the airport premises and must adhere to designated loading and unloading paths.
- Renewal Requirements: The permit is subject to renewal under the specifications outlined, usually on an annual basis, with repeated compliance checks.
- Non-discrimination Policies: Operators must provide services fairly without discrimination based on race, gender, or any other protected characteristic.

State-Specific Rules for the Taxicab Limousine Operating Permit Application - MBS
While the permit is specific to MBS International Airport, applicants must also be cognizant of Michigan state laws affecting operation.
- Insurance Minimums: Adherence to Michigan’s insurance requirements for commercial vehicles, which may include higher minimum coverage than personal policies.
- State Licensing: Compliance with Michigan’s state licensing for drivers and vehicles involved in commercial transportation.
